1988 Ford Sierra vs. 2012 Renault Megane

To start off, 2012 Renault Megane is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1988 Ford Sierra.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1988 Ford Sierra would be higher. At 1,998 cc (4 cylinders), 2012 Renault Megane is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Renault Megane (227 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 153 more horse power than 1988 Ford Sierra. (74 HP @ 4900 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Renault Megane should accelerate faster than 1988 Ford Sierra.

Because 1988 Ford Sierra is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1988 Ford Sierra.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2012 Renault Megane,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2012 Renault Megane (310 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 187 more torque (in Nm) than 1988 Ford Sierra. (123 Nm @ 2900 RPM). This means 2012 Renault Megane will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1988 Ford Sierra.
